How Long to Cook Hot Dogs in Air Fryer

The **cooking time for hot dogs in an air fryer** typically ranges from 5 to 7 minutes, depending on the thickness of the hot dogs and your specific air fryer model. Preheat your air fryer to a temperature between **380°F and 400°F**. You can adjust the time slightly for personal taste – longer for crispier hot dogs or shorter for softer ones. **Cooking frozen hot dogs in the air fryer** may require an additional 2-3 minutes, so adjust accordingly. Always monitor closely, ensuring you don’t overcook.

Quick Air-Fried Hot Dog Recipe

For an easy air fryer hot dog recipe, follow these steps:

  1. Preheat your air fryer to **380°F**.
  2. Place the hot dogs in the basket, ensuring they have space to cook evenly.
  3. Cook for **5-7 minutes**, turning halfway through for even heat distribution.
  4. Once cooked, serve immediately on toasted buns with your favorite condiments.

This simple recipe is perfect for quick meals or when you’re feeding a crowd.

FAQ

1. What are the best air fryer settings for hot dogs?

The best settings for air frying hot dogs typically range between **380°F to 400°F**, with a cooking time of 5-7 minutes, depending on your personal preference for doneness.

2. Can I cook frozen hot dogs in the air fryer?

Yes, you can cook frozen hot dogs in an air fryer. Just increase the cooking time by 2-3 minutes longer than the recommended times to ensure complete heating.

3. How can I achieve crispy hot dogs in air fryer?

To get crispy hot dogs, make sure not to overcrowd the basket and consider using a **non-stick spray** to help texture. Cooking at the right temperature is essential for creating that perfect crunch.

4. What are some easy toppings for air fryer hot dogs?

Simple toppings for air fryer hot dogs include mustard, ketchup, nacho cheese, or roasted garlic aioli. For gourmet options, consider bratwurst sauces, avocado, or fresh salsa. The choice is yours!

5. How do I know when hot dogs are properly cooked in an air fryer?

Hot dogs are properly cooked when they reach an internal temperature of **165°F**. Using a meat thermometer is the most reliable method for checking doneness.

6. What’s the advantage of cooking hot dogs in an air fryer?

The advantage of using an air fryer is the crispiness and flavor enhancement achieved without the need for excessive oil, making it a healthier alternative to traditional frying methods.

7. Can you heat up leftover hot dogs in an air fryer?

Yes, reheating hot dogs in an air fryer is effective. Simply set the temperature to about **350°F** for 3-5 minutes until warmed through, ensuring they don’t dry out.
